Transaction 23e8ff2d3ed3f20073fbf0c28ec59129e27e24fe5e5c140ddc77fedd77c725dd

2 Input
2 Outputs
  • 23e8ff2d3ed3f20073fbf0c28ec59129e27e24fe5e5c140ddc77fedd77c725dd:0
  • value  94000000
    address  1CW642LLo78FxGkxEcJp3xfTbCJGW72NmZ
  • 23e8ff2d3ed3f20073fbf0c28ec59129e27e24fe5e5c140ddc77fedd77c725dd:1
  • value  628389
    address  1A2dRCcL5woZcybk8QheSb2yJb5D8Vy5n6